Essential Techniques for a Moist Turkey Breast
To achieve a **moist turkey breast**, understanding the cooking process can dramatically improve your results. One popular method is brining the turkey. A simple **turkey breast brine** made with salt and water can make a world of difference. This technique not only enhances the flavor but also helps retain moisture throughout the cooking process. For the best results, let your turkey breast soak in the brine for at least four hours, and up to 24 hours for the ultimate flavor infusion.
Factors Influencing Cooking Time
Knowing **how long to bake turkey breast** is essential for achieving perfect juiciness. Generally, a bone-in turkey breast requires about 20 minutes per pound at 325°F (163°C). For example, a 4-pound turkey breast would typically bake for approximately 80 minutes. For those using a boneless breast, the cooking time can be slightly less, but it’s critical to use a meat thermometer to monitor the internal temperature.
Achieving Perfectly Basted Turkey Breast
Basting is another handy trick for maintaining moisture while roasting your turkey breast. You can use **turkey breast basting** techniques to apply pan juices, stock, or even herb-infused oil. Basting every 30 minutes while it cooks enhances not only the flavor but aids in achieving a rich, golden brown color on your crispy skin. A tip to keep in mind: limit the number of times you open the oven door, as this can drop the temperature and prolong cooking time.

Simple Turkey Breast Marinade Recipes
Opting for a **turkey breast marinade** can infuse your meat with depth. A lemon garlic marinade will not only keep it moist but also tender. Combine olive oil, minced garlic, lemon juice, zest, salt, and pepper for a refreshing flavor. Marinate your turkey breast in the refrigerator for at least two hours before roasting, allowing the flavors to meld beautifully for your guests.
Herb Roasted Turkey Breast
Nothing says festive like an **oven roasted turkey breast** sprinkled with herbs! Creating a **herb crusted turkey breast** is a fantastic way to achieve both flavor and presentation. Mix butter with finely chopped fresh herbs, salt, and pepper, and rub it mixture under the skin of the turkey. The fat will help keep the meat juicy, while the herbs will flavor the turkey all the way through.
Cooking Tips for a Perfect Turkey Breast
To achieve the ultimate in taste and tenderness, consider these **turkey breast cooking tips** that are easy for anyone to implement. An often-overlooked element is letting the turkey breast rest after cooking. A resting period of 20 to 30 minutes allows the juices to redistribute throughout the meat, ensuring every slice is packed with moisture. An important aspect to monitor throughout the process is the **turkey breast internal temperature**; ideally, it should read between 165°F (74°C) and 170°F (77°C).
Mouthwatering Turkey Breast Glazes
Applying a **turkey breast glaze** during the last hour of cooking can bring a delightful sweetness and additional flavor depth to your finished dish. Consider using a maple syrup glaze, combined with Dijon mustard and a splash of apple cider vinegar. Brush this onto your turkey during the final bake to create a caramelized, crunchy coating that everyone will rave about.

Storing and Reheating Leftover Turkey Breast
To make the most of your leftovers, ensure proper **turkey breast storage**. Wrap it tightly to prevent air exposure. When reheating, use low heat to maintain moisture—aim for 325°F (163°C) and cover it with foil. Add a splash of broth for retaining tenderness during the second cooking. This method guarantees you won’t have to settle for dry turkey in subsequent meals.

1. What is the best way to ensure tender turkey breast?
To achieve a tender turkey breast, opt for methods like brining or marinating before cooking. Utilizing a meat thermometer is crucial, as it ensures you cook the turkey to the recommended internal temperature of 165°F (74°C). This not only ensures safety but enhances texture.
2. How can I prevent my turkey breast from drying out in the oven?
To prevent drying out your turkey breast, brining helps retain moisture. Additionally, cover it with foil during baking until the last 30 minutes can help keep it juicy. Regular basting also aids in moisture retention.
